CERT at UCSB aims to provide free training and certifications to students and campus community members in preparation for emergency and disaster situations. We seek to provide free educational resources and classes to students, empowering them to protect themselves and our campus environment from climate-related disasters. We work with the Campus Emergency Manager to hold free quarterly classes, offering volunteer hours on top of the certifications.

With the increasing intensity of climate change, our campus community must be equipped with the knowledge and tools to mitigate its impacts. We offer these essential resources at no cost, making them accessible to all students and enhancing our collective capacity to face climate hazards.
Our goals include educating students on disaster preparedness and climate resilience, offering hands-on training for emergency response, and building a stronger, informed campus community through regular outreach and engagement. By providing this service, we aim to create a safer, more resilient environment for UCSB in the face of future challenges.
Ultimately, we aim to do the greatest good for the greatest number, to help UCSB mitigate, prepare, respond, and recover from disaster, and to assist campus, local, state, and national emergency response organizations in their aims.
